ALEXANDRIA, Va., Dec. 23 -- United States Patent no. 12,504,757, issued on Dec. 23.
"Autonomous vehicle safety system and method" was invented by David Crinklaw (Kingsburg, Calif.), Chase Schapansky (Fresno, Calif.) and Gary Thompson (Sanger, Calif.).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"An autonomous vehicle safety system, a method of operating the same and an autonomous vehicle equipped with the autonomous vehicle safety system. An autonomous vehicle Bluetooth receiver is connected in a signal transmitting fashion to the engine control unit of an autonomous vehicle.
